What they do
A Food and Agricultural Scientist or Technologist studies plants and animals used in food production. Researches topics related to improving quality and productivity in agriculture and livestock farming, or food science and nutrition. May specialize in applying food science to food product development.

Position Summary The Process Authority / R D Food Scientist joins Furmano Foods' growth-oriented, manufacturing-centered organization. The person selected for this role is responsible for thermal processing safety, product development, and finished product quality testing. This position combines regulatory thermal process authority accountability with product development leadership. As a working leader, this individual will serve as a coach, a technical problem-solver, and a steward of Furmano's culture. They will lead a team of lab support staff, driving improvements in efficiency, quality, and safety—all while modeling Furmano's core values of safety, gratitude, honesty, kindness, diligence, unity, and stick-to-it-iveness. Leads product development projects from concept through commercialization
Ensures plant thermal processing systems remain compliant with all regulatory requirements
Develops and validates new formulations, reformulations, and cost improvement initiatives
Supports shelf-stable product innovation within our canned and thermally processed portfolio Food safety is the responsibility of every employee and must be immediately escalated to supervision if concerns arise. Core Responsibilities - Thermal Process Authority & Regulatory Compliance Develop and implement thermal process systems
Assure plant batch and continuous retorts operate in regulatory compliance
Participate in development of thermal processes for new/improved products
Evaluate heat penetration data and process deviations
Prepare regulatory correspondence and reports
Support plant audits and regulatory inspections Core Responsibilities - Product Development & Commercialization Develop/test formulas for new products, quality improvements, and cost reductions
Execute plant trials and validations
Conduct shelf-life studies and sensory evaluations
Reformulate products for taste, nutrition, compliance, or cost
Troubleshoot production and quality issues Documentation & Systems Management Maintain PLM specifications and nutrition software data
Review and approve labels and nutritional claims
Maintain accurate formulation and trial documentation
Lead finished product testing and grading laboratory and team members
Maintain laboratory inventory and ensure GMP compliance
Support production record review as needed Cross-Functional Leadership Collaborate with Quality, Culinary, Marketing, Sales, Supply Chain, Finance, and Operations
Provide quantitative insights to support continuous improvement initiatives
